Im currently testing the matlab coder, sins we are looking to move our matlab projects into C for performance and integrating with a larger system. Most of our current codebase uses classdef's below is a simple example of what we are using.
classdef MeanAgent < handle
properties
d_Vec
sName
dEMA
end
methods
function this = MeanAgent( sName )
this.sName = sName;
this.dEMA = 0;
this.d_Vec = [];
end
function m = MeanOfNothing(this,dVal)
this.d_Vec = [this.d_Vec dVal];
m = mean(this.d_Vec);
end
end
end
When trying to generate code using the Coder, i get either stuck when asked to define input types, not being able to press next.
or im presented with the error:
matlab All entry-point files must be functions. MeanAgent.m is a class.
if i select "determin imputtype from codeprecondition.
Is the conversion just not possible, or how does the coder support classdef, i havnt managed to find this in any of your examples.

The entry point to MATLAB Coder must be a function. MATLAB classes are not supported as entry points. You can define a function that uses the MATLAB class and use it as an entry point.

Thanks for the reply, I managed to work around the issue using structs as input in conjunction with reentrant functions, keeping the number of parameters for my functions to a minimum.
